Security Architect - Microsoft Security Platform

Colt Telecom

London · Greater London · United Kingdom

Overview

In this role, you design and own Colt’s Microsoft security architecture, focusing on Defender, Entra ID and Purview to modernise security posture. You will partner with Security Engineering, SOC, Risk and wider tech teams to build integrated, Zero Trust-aligned security across a hybrid estate. You’ll drive identity-driven security, data protection via Purview, and SOC enablement through Defender and Sentinel. A key hook is shaping secure, AI-enabled security capabilities with governance and least-privilege access.

Responsibilities
  • Act as design authority for Microsoft Security architecture (Defender, Entra ID, Purview)
  • Define target architecture for Microsoft security platform aligned to Zero Trust
  • Lead design/implementation of Defender across endpoints, identities, and user-facing services
  • Define integration patterns between Defender and non-Microsoft security tooling across server/infrastructure
  • Design/deliver Purview solutions (DLP, Information Protection, Insider Risk, data governance)
  • Implement identity-first controls using Entra ID (P2) including Conditional Access, MFA, PIM
  • Support SOC modernisation using Defender and Sentinel telemetry and broader data sources
  • Conduct security architecture reviews and provide assurance with formal risk sign-off
  • Ensure consistent deployment/operationalisation of Microsoft security at scale in a hybrid estate
  • Align with regulatory requirements (TSA, DORA, ISO27001)
  • Drive Secure by Design across Microsoft platforms
  • Define security/governance for Microsoft Copilot/AI services and mitigate AI/LLM risks
  • Engage with Microsoft and vendors on roadmap, especially XDR, data protection, AI
  • Produce architecture artefacts, standards and guidance
Key requirements
  • 5+ years in information security in large-scale enterprise or telecoms
  • Deep expertise in Microsoft 365 E5 security: Defender, Entra ID, Sentinel, Purview
  • Strong experience in Purview capabilities (DLP, Information Protection, Insider Risk, eDiscovery)
  • Strong understanding of Zero Trust and identity-driven security
  • Experience deploying Defender/SIEM within wider security ecosystem
  • Experience conducting security design reviews and translating policy into controls
  • Experience risk assessments using recognised methodologies
  • Understanding of cloud security across Azure IaaS/PaaS/SaaS
  • Ability to translate technical concepts into business outcomes
  • Knowledge of Windows/AD and Linux/Unix environments
  • Engineering/Computer Science degree or equivalent
  • Strong teamwork and stakeholder management
  • English fluency
